Course Content

Aim

To deliver competence-based training and assessment that will lead to the City & Guilds Level 3 Award in the Requirements for Electrical Installations BS 7671:2018 (2382-22). This qualification includes Amendment 2, which was introduced in March 2022.

Pre-requisites

There are no formal entry requirements for this course, although all candidates must be over 16 years old.

The course is primarily aimed at those involved with the design, installation or testing of electrical installations, including practicing electricians & allied professionals such as contracts managers, designers, electrical engineers, consultants, surveyors, and other related trades needing to update and enhance their understanding of the IET Wiring Regulations.

Assessment

On the final afternoon of the course, candidates undertake a City & Guilds online examination, multiple choice format of 60 questions in 2 hours. The exam is ‘open-book’ in that candidates are required to use the current IET 18th Edition Wiring Regulations book for the duration of the exam.

Course Syllabus

• Introduction to BS 7671
• Part 1 | Scope, Object & Fundamental Principles
• Part 2 | Definitions
• Part 3 | Assessment of General Characteristics
• Part 4 | Protection for Safety
• Part 5 | Selection & Erection of Equipment
• Part 6 | Inspection & Testing
• Part 7 | Special Installations or Locations
• Part 8 | Functional Requirements
• Appendices of BS 7671

Amendment 2 – introduces a new requirement for Arc Fault Detection Devices (AFDDs), updated requirements for the fire safety design for buildings, and a new chapter on Prosumer’s Low Voltage Electrical Installations.
